I'm always on a hunt for affordable lunch options near the office so I was happy to find Kimbap Heaven on yelp. While the business notes, they're a "restaurant" on yelp, they're a ghost kitchen inside Mid Market Eats. They share a space with over 18 other concepts inside the old Burger King space. It's takeout and delivery only. You can find them on 3rd party apps, order ahead direct: https://midmarketeats.com/, or in-person via kiosks. M E N U Array of kimbap (korean seaweed rice rolls), KFC, ramyun, tteokbokki, rice plates (galbi, bulgogi, donkatsu, etc), and housemade banchan. O R D E R I N G To beat the lunch rush, I placed a direct order on Mid Market Eats around opening time and was quoted 14 minutes. When I arrived, I had to wait an additional 30 minutes for my order. Without asking, the kind front desk employee ran downstairs four times to check with Kimbap Heaven on my order (thank you!). I hope they're able to give more accurate wait times for those on break and need to get back to work. F O O D * Tuna Mayo Kimbap ($12.99): https://tinyurl.com/3nmfbpr5 Large, filling kimbap with canned tuna, surimi, egg, fishcake, spinach, burdock, carrots, and pickled daikon. While I appreciate that the kimbap had little rice, it was on the bland side, missing a creamy tang. Easy fix with adding more mayo to match their menu description of "rich and creamy". The kimbap also includes a side of hot green onion soup. * Housemade Kimchi ($3.99) Maybe because the kimchi had been sitting for a while but it was mushy and too sour, akin to commercial ones. Overall, Kimbap Heaven is the only kimbap specialty place in the city (Woori Food Market/Catering does have a handful of kimbap options tho) so worth trying if you're in the Civic Center/Mid-Market area. Unfortunately, I have to round down for the long wait time.

    I did pick up and found that it was a cloud kitchen. Reminiscent of the restaurant chain of the same name all over Korea, this place specializes in kimbap and other street food items. The kimchi cheese kimbap was amazing. The roll itself was huuuge and it had all the proper authentic filling that you'd see in a kimbap in Korea. I also really appreciated that they didn't not skimp out on the egg--the egg really makes or breaks a kimbap. The ddukbokki was absolutely on par with the street ddukbokki you get in Korea. They used flour based dduk so even after the dish had cooled down the texture of the dduk stayed super chewy. The sauce was also the perfect balance of sweet and spicy.
